BIIT Admission Criteria 2025

Barani Institute of Information Technology admission criteria for 2025 focus on academic performance and aptitude for technical studies. Students applying to BS Computer Science, Software Engineering, IT, or Data Science programs must meet specific eligibility standards to secure admission at this affordable IT institute in Rawalpindi.

For undergraduate programs, you need at least 50% marks in FSc (Pre-Engineering) or ICS, and you must pass BIIT's entry test covering Mathematics, English, and basic computer concepts. Admissions are merit-based, ensuring transparent and fair selection for all applicants seeking quality tech education in Rawalpindi.

BIIT Entry Test Details 2025

Admission to Barani Institute of Information Technology for BS Computer Science, Software Engineering, IT, and Data Science requires passing the BIIT entry test. This test assesses your Mathematics skills, English proficiency, and basic computer knowledge to ensure you're ready for technical studies.

A minimum score of 50% is required to qualify for BIIT admission 2025. The test is straightforward and covers topics from FSc or ICS-level curriculum. Prepare well to improve your chances of securing a seat at Rawalpindi's affordable IT institute.

Test Schedule

25 AUG

BIIT Entry Test

10:00 AM – 12:00 PM

BIIT Campus, Rawalpindi

Test Syllabus

Mathematics

Algebra, trigonometry, calculus, and analytical geometry

English

Vocabulary, grammar, comprehension, and sentence correction

Computer Aptitude

Basic concepts, programming logic, and problem-solving

General Knowledge

Current affairs, Pakistan studies, and general awareness

BIIT Merit Formula 2025

BIIT merit formula for BS admissions 2025 is based on a weighted combination of your FSc or ICS marks and your BIIT entry test score. This transparent, merit-based system ensures fair admission decisions for all applicants seeking quality IT education in Rawalpindi.

According to BIIT policy, 60% weightage is given to your intermediate marks and 40% to your entry test score. No interviews are conducted. Use this formula to estimate your merit and plan your preparation strategy for BIIT admission 2025.

FSc Pre-Engineering / ICS / A-Level :60%
BIIT Entry Test Score :40%

Note: You must score at least 50% in FSc/ICS and 50% in the BIIT entry test to qualify. This merit formula helps you predict your chances for BIIT Rawalpindi admission in 2025.
